10 Right of withdrawal
10.1 In principle, any user shall have a 14-day withdrawal period as from the date of of the contract, according to article L. 221-18 of the French Consumer Code.
10.2 As an exception, according to article L. 221-28 of the French Consumer Code, the withdrawal right shall not apply to contracts relating to the sale of custom-made products, which is the case of all the Products sold on the Website.
10.3 By accepting these GCS, the user expressly acknowledges having been informed of the absence of any withdrawal right.

19 Cookies
19.1 When a given user browses the Website, information is likely to be recorded or read into the user’s device through cookies, depending on the choices made by the user while setting his web browser.
19.2 A cookie is a small text file that a website stores on the user’s computer or mobile device when the user visits the Website. A cookie file enables its issuer, during the validity period of the cookie, to identify the device each time such time accesses a digital content comprising cookies of this same issuer.
19.3 The user acknowledges that while browsing the Website, cookies are inserted on the device used to access the Website. The Company wishes to provide the best user experience. This is the reason why the Company is using cookies, in order, for instance, to identify the user and allow him to have access to his user account.
19.4 The Company is using cookies analysis solutions, that are using the information arising out of cookies to assess the use of the Website and upgrade its operation. Such solution may also transfer the information to third parties, to the extent it is legally specified or if third parties process the data for their own account. Such services do not connect the user’s IP address to other data recorded by the user.
19.5 Such cookies have the following purposes: (i) « technical » cookies, that are necessary for the good operation of the Website and to the provision of services to the user (such cookies do not enable any identification of the user), (ii) « statistical » cookies, allowing the Company to obtain statistics in relation to, in particular, the traffic on the Website and the use of the services provided on it, in order to measure and upgrade the operation of the Website and the services provided on it (such cookies do not enable any identification of the user), (iii) « functional » cookies enabling the browsing on the Website and to facilitate such browsing, and (iv) « advertising » cookies, allowing the user to see targeted advertisements that may as the case may be be displayed by the Company’s business partners (the user acknowledges that to the extent this latter cookies category is fully managed by the Company’s business partners, without any control of the Company, the Company cannot be liable to any extent in relation to such cookies).
19.6 The user may at any time amend the settings of his web browser to allow cookies to be recorded on his device, or to have such cookies being rejected (either automatically or on an issuer per issuer basis). The user may also set his web browser so that the acceptance or reject of the cookies is proposed each time before any cookie is recorded on his device.
